Product Description:

The KSM02.1B-061C-35N-M3-HP2-ET-L3-D7-NN-FW is a motor-integrated servo drive from Bosch Rexroth Indramat in the KSM Motor Integrated Servo Drives series. Its housing combines a permanent-magnet motor, power stage, and communication ports, allowing cabinet-free mounting on modular machines. The device delivers closed-loop speed and torque control for packaging axes, compact gantries, and pick-and-place units while reducing wiring and heat inside the control cabinet.

The drive operates from a DC 750 V supply bus generated by a central power module, giving headroom for fast acceleration. Heat is removed through natural convection, so the enclosure must be installed with free air circulation and no extra fans. All power, brake, and feedback conductors share a single Hybrid Connector, which combines these connections in one interface and minimizes cable runs on moving carriages. Rotor position is measured with a capacitive encoder that provides 16 signal periods per mechanical revolution, and this resolution supports smooth velocity loops at low speed. Network traffic is handled by its Multi-Ethernet interface, allowing connection to EtherNet/IP, PROFINET, or EtherCAT networks.

Functional safety relies on Safe Torque Off (STO) channels that cut gate signals inside the inverter, removing motor torque without disabling the DC link. An electrically released brake energized at DC 24 V keeps the shaft locked during power loss or an emergency stop. The Hiperface encoder interface transmits absolute multi-turn data, preserving position after shutdown and enabling homing-free restarts. A shaft with a keyway secures mechanical coupling, and the built-in shaft seal helps block splash and dust near the bearing area. Length C, size 061, and winding code 35 place the unit in the basic performance tier for moderate inertia loads.

Frequently Asked Questions about KSM02.1B-061C-35N-M3-HP2-ET-L3-D7-NN-FW:

Q: What type of connection does the KSM02.1B-061C-35N-M3-HP2-ET-L3-D7-NN-FW use?

A: This servo drive can be connected using a hybrid connector for power and communication.

Q: How is the KSM02.1B-061C-35N-M3-HP2-ET-L3-D7-NN-FW cooled?

A: The KSM02.1B-061C-35N-M3-HP2-ET-L3-D7-NN-FW uses natural convection cooling, requiring no additional fans.

Q: What kind of encoder does the KSM02.1B-061C-35N-M3-HP2-ET-L3-D7-NN-FW have?

A: This model features a multi-turn absolute capacitive Hiperface encoder with 16 signal periods.

Q: What type of holding brake is equipped on this servo drive?

A: The KSM02.1B-061C-35N-M3-HP2-ET-L3-D7-NN-FW includes an electrically released holding brake operating at 24 V DC.

Q: What is the supply voltage specification for the KSM02.1B-061C-35N-M3-HP2-ET-L3-D7-NN-FW?

A: A supply voltage of DC 750 V is required for this integrated servo drive.
